The Biosensors industry revenue is expected to be around $29.2 billion in 2025 and expected to showcase growth with 10.2% CAGR between 2025 and 2034. </p><p>Biological sensors are tools that combine an element with a physical and chemical detector to show the existence of different biomaterials at a molecular level in a visual way. They are specific and efficient devices that offer quick results at low costs. These sensors play roles in industries such as biotechnology and agriculture testing as well, as ensuring food safety and aiding in medical diagnoses. </p>

Driver: Increasing Healthcare Expenditure, and Growing Applications in Non-medical Industries

The increasing expenditure in healthcare is also a factor boosting the Biosensors market. Especially in emerging markets like developing economies and shifting societal demographics with the rise of an older global population are also driving up the need, for healthcare services and thus bio monitor systems. In times biosensors are also seeing expanded utilization in various fields outside of healthcare such as environmental surveillance ensuring food safety and military applications. The growing incorporation of biosensors, across an array of uses is also fueling market demand.<br>The progress in high tech developments and breakthroughs in biosensor technology such, as nanotechnology has also enhanced accuracy and precision significantly which has also led to market expansion. These latest technology driven biosensors provide testing periods and enhanced mobility broadening their usage in different industries

Restraint: Regulatory Hurdles

In fields like healthcare and environmental monitoring where biosensors are crucially used with rules and regulations in place for compliance standards to be met. This can pose a challenge for companies operating in the biosensors market due to the substantial investment of time and money needed to adhere to these regulations that may lead to delays, in product development and market introduction.

Applications of Biosensors in Medical Diagnostics, Food and Beverage Industry and Environmental Monitoring

Medical Diagnostics
In the field of diagnostics specifically when examining blood samples for prompt and precise outcomes biosensors hold a significant importance as they offer instantaneous detection of health conditions right at the point of care aiding in swift diagnosis which is particularly beneficial in urgent situations Abbott Laboratories and Siemens Healthineers are key players, in this market sector
Environmental Monitoring
In the field of protection biosensors play a crucial role in detecting harmful substances like pollutants in the air and water offering a high level of accuracy and efficiency in monitoring environmental quality swiftly and effectively. Technology giants such as TE Connectivity and NXP Semiconductors are players, in this important sector.
Food and Beverage Industry
In the food and drink sector biosensors are utilized for spotting biochemical changes aid in enhancing quality control and safety standards. Their fast detection of pathogens and poisons provides a noticeable advantage. Key players, in this industry are Thermo Fisher Scientific and Bio Rab Laboratories.

Emergence of Wearable Technology

The market for biosensors is experiencing a transformation due to the rising trend of wearable tech gaining traction among consumers. Breakthroughs in biotechnology have opened up opportunities for biosensors to play a role in wearable gadgets by enabling continuous monitoring of health metrics like blood pressure and sugar levels as well as heart rate in real time. These wearable biosensors empower individuals to take charge of their health while furnishing healthcare providers with essential data, for precise diagnosis and successful treatment interventions.
